I have a question about gids vs. AH capacity. First, some background. Have a 2012, Got it 1/30/12. About 22k miles. I'm in CT, so high temps are not much of an issue here. Never QC'd. I'm using the latest version of the app v.26.
From the battery app - AH=60.44(91.22%), Health = 90.35%. Yesterday I charged to 80% and had a 213 gid reading.
If I understand the readings from the app properly, I'm down almost 9% capacity. However, if I compare to gids, a new batter should have about 281 gids when charged to 100% and about 225 when charged to 80%. When I compare my 80% charge gid (213) to the expected gid for for a new battery charged to 80% (225), then per gids I'm down about 5%.
Am I understanding this correctly? If so, why the discrepancy between AH cap and gids? Also, which is more accurate?
